Flora Mendez
- Actress
- Casting Director
Flora Mendez was born in Guatemala city. Her parents Ramon Mendez and
Hilda Barrientos always support her artistic interests. She has a
degree in Dramatic Arts by the University San Carlos de Guatemala where
she teaches acting to the new generations. Mother of one: Ximena. She
started on the public eye as a singer when she was fifteen years old as
part of a girls band. At age eighteen she began acting in a local
theatre company on the play "Sound of Music" as Sister Bertha. She has
participated in more than 30 theatre plays. Well known for her
versatility, she was invited to participate in many short films by
Guatemalan directors before she got her first big role In 2011 when she
was casted for the movie "Toque de Queda" directed by Ray Figueroa and
Elias Jimenez, both great names for the cinematography in Latin
America. Flora Mendez is also in movies like "Aqui me quedo" by Rodolfo
Espinoza and "Grano de lagrimas" by Roberto Dávila. With her work she
has demonstrated that she can portrait very deep and complex
personalities on the screen.
